Business Briefs for April 8

Avera Marshall, Big Stone Therapies expand partnership

Avera Marshall Regional Medical Center and Big Stone Therapies, Inc. announced that Avera Marshall has purchased the Big Stone Therapies clinic at the Market Street Mall in Marshall. Plans call for the current professional services agreement with Big Stone Therapies at the hospital-based location to continue. Beginning April 1, this agreement expanded to include the clinic location at Market Street Mall in Marshall. Under this agreement, Avera Marshall is responsible for business operations and contracts with Big Stone Therapies to provide professional staff and administrative services.

This change is only taking place in Marshall. Big Stone Therapies locations in other communities will not be impacted.

Big Stone Therapies and Avera Marshall have partnered around providing physical, occupational and speech therapy services in Marshall since 2009.

 “Through our collaboration over the last nearly 10 years, we’ve been able to enhance and expand care for people in our region,” said Wade VanDover, PT, CEO, Big Stone Therapies. “We’ve deepened our clinical expertise in specialized areas like pediatric therapy, orthopedic rehabilitation, sports medicine, concussion management and home health care.”

“Coming together even more will allow us to address changing market factors and focus our energies on growing a combined service that will benefit the people we serve,” said Mary Maertens, regional president and CEO, Avera Marshall. 

“The same skilled staff will continue offering the expert care patients have come to expect. Any upcoming appointments will remain as scheduled,” Maertens said.
